Press Releases Current F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E Survivors Art Foundation nominated for Computerworld Smithsonian Award Washington, D.C. (February 1, 2000) Survivors Art Foundation’s Internet Art Gallery will become part of the Permanent Research Collection on Information Technology at the Smithsonian’s National Museum of American History on Monday, April 3rd when the 2000 Information Technology Innovation Collection

Saks Fifth Avenue

Saks Fifth Avenue 360° Panoramic Galleries Survivors Art Foundation, in collaboration with the Huntington Breast Cancer Coalition, exhibited at Saks Fifth Avenue in Huntington NY, September 22-28,1999. SAF participant Oxana’s work was featured at an in-store exhibition; all proceeds supporting breast cancer research. We present here both QuickTime and Java tours of the show. You
